Leyland Model Missing crash on the A60 - 13 Dec 1990

Accident reference 1990317K43638

Slight Accident

Accident summary

On Thursday 13 December 1990 at 11:25 a slight collision occurred near A60 involving 1 vehicle (leyland model missing) and 1 casualty (1 slight) Weather at the time was recorded as fine no high winds. Road surface conditions were dry. Lighting was described as daylight.
